Hitchhiking out

West towards Trabzon, Samsun, Ankara

To hitchhike towards İyidere, Trabzon, Samsun, or Ankara, you need to get to the Trabzon Road. You can take a minibus towards Dedeman or the University and start hitchhiking from in front of Dedeman.

East towards Hopa, Artvin

To go towards Çayeli, Hopa, Batumi, or Artvin, you need to get to the Hopa Road. You can take a minibus heading towards the stadium or Engindere, then after passing the stadium, walk through the industrial area to reach the Black Sea Coastal Road and start hitchhiking from there.

South towards Erzurum

For Kalkandere, İkizdere, İspir, or Erzurum, you need to go to the Erzurum Road. You can follow the same instructions as for the west direction and, after passing İyidere, continue hitchhiking from the Erzurum junction.

It should be noted that the Rize-İspir-Erzurum road is not very busy. Therefore, when traveling to Erzurum, it is strongly recommended to use the Trabzon-Gümüşhane-Bayburt-Erzurum route instead; it will be faster and easier.
